Fayose’s Dictatorship Blessing to APC, Says Ex-Speaker
• As more PDP members defect
Olakiitan Victor in Ado Ekiti
Former Speaker of Ekiti State House of Assembly, Hon. Adewale Omirin, has said Governor Ayodele Fayose’s alleged dictatorship in the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) has been a blessing to the All Progressives Congress (APC).
Omirin, who was the immediate past speaker, said the gale of defections that has hit the PDP in recent times confirmed the disenchantment of party members with the governor’s alleged winner-takes-all and domineering tendencies.
The ex-speaker spoke in Aisegba Ekiti in Gbonyin local government area at the weekend while receiving the former Secretary of the Council, Mr. Remi Osabusua and 39 other PDP chieftains into the APC.
Omirin said: “The likes of Senator Arise, Yinka Akerele, Ayodeji Babatola, Jolaade Onipede, Ropo Adesanya, and many others left the PDP, because we have a governor who has taken over the party and running a one-man show.
“Ekiti people, including PDP members are regretting for voting Fayose. He deceived the people that he had changed, but later turned out to be worse than before. All the leaders of the PDP had left with the exception of few who defected with the governor to Labour Party.
“No right-thinking person will stay in a party where the governor is the deputy of himself, the party chairman, commissioners, board members; to the extent that nobody could have a say. So, this is a real blessing to us in APC.”
